CBSE Class 10th result 2025 declared at cbse.gov.in with 93.66% pass rate: Direct link to download scorecards here

The Central Board of Secondary Education (CBSE) has declared the Class 10th Results for 2025, with a national pass percentage of 93.66%. The Prayagraj region saw a decline, with a pass percentage of 91.01%, dropping to 15th place. Students can check their results on official CBSE websites or access digital marksheets through DigiLocker, UMANG app, and SMS-based services.
